Scottish Modern Quilt Exhibition

For those of you who can’t make it along to our Scottish Modern Quilt Exhibition I thought I would share these photos that my husband, Jonathan, took after he had finished the mammoth task of hanging them on Friday (thanks Jonathan!). I took the last 3 to highlight particular things he had missed.

This is the display above our till area with the amazing MUM’s recipe quilt, made for this Edinburgh based charity using fabric from Malawi (the charity helps mothers and children in Malawi) and images from the book ‘When the Rains Come’ (which was written for the charity) by 2 ladies from Edinburgh. We have been selling lots of tickets and also books to help them.
